jaymo Posted March 10, 2012 Posted March 10, 2012 ok, so I was just doing a few css tweaks and wanted to remove the gap between the contenthead class and contentcontent so there is no gap between them. Ive looked through the entire css style sheet and everywhere and can't figure out how to remove the gap. Its probarbly really simple but its bugging me. Cheers. Quote
Uridium Posted March 10, 2012 Posted March 10, 2012 Ive had this issue with a template aswell i tried everything just like you infact in the end i think i Binned it... Quote
The Spirit Posted March 10, 2012 Posted March 10, 2012 have you margin-top set to 0px? this may also help http://www.cssreset.com/scripts/eric-meyer-reset-css/ Quote
Spudinski Posted March 10, 2012 Posted March 10, 2012 Post CSS and HTML. Eric Meyer's Reset script is a very limited edition of other common reset stylesheets. Quote
jaymo Posted March 11, 2012 Author Posted March 11, 2012 Css this is all the css [css].leftmenu { margin-left: 8px; background-color : #333; border : 1px solid #444; color : #ffffff; display : block; padding-top : 2px; padding-right : 2px; padding-bottom : 2px; padding-left : 2px; border-style : solid; border-top-width : 0; border-right-width : 1px; border-bottom-width : 1px; border-left-width : 1px; width : 145px; font-weight : normal; text-align : left; } .forumtopic{ background:#1D1D1D; } .gap { line-height: 3px; } .topbar { width: 100%; margin-left: 8px; margin-right: 8px; width:98%; margin-top: 8px; background-color: #333; border: 1px solid #444; padding: 3px; color: #ddd; font-weight: bold; font-size: 11px; } .topbar2 { width: 100%; margin-left: 8px; margin-right: 8px; width:98%; margin-top: 8px; background-color: #333; border: 1px solid #444; border-bottom:0px; padding: 3px; color: #ddd; font-weight: bold; font-size: 11px; } .content { width: 100%; padding: 0px;} .contenthead { margin-bottom:0px; background:#111; border: 1px solid #444; padding: 5px; color: #ddd; font-weight: bold; font-size: 12px; } .contentcontent { background-color: #333; margin-top:0px; border: 1px solid #444; border-top:0px; padding: 3px; color: #ddd; font-size: 12px;} input[type=text] { background:#171717; color:#FFFFFF; border:1px solid #3F3F3F; padding:5px; } .link{ background:#1E1E1E; color:#FFFFFF; border:1px solid #3F3F3F; padding:4px; color:#FFF; cursor:pointer; display:block; } .link:hover{ background:#292929; color:#FFF; } input[type=submit] { background:#7D2828; color:#FFFFFF; border:1px solid #3F3F3F; padding:5px; cursor:pointer; } input[type=submit]:hover { background:#A53030; } select{ background:#171717; color:#FFFFFF; border:1px solid #3F3F3F; padding:5px; } input[type=password] { background:#171717; color:#FFFFFF; border:1px solid #3F3F3F; padding:5px; } textarea{ background:#171717; color:#FFFFFF; border:1px solid #3F3F3F; padding:5px; } .bar_a{ width: 100px; border: 1px solid #000000; background-color:#666666; } .bar_b{ font-size: 10px; background-color:#FFFF00; } body { margin: auto; font-family:Verdana, Arial, Helvetica, sans-serif; background:url(images/background_tile.png); width: 800px; font-size:12px; background-color: #000000; font-weight : normal; } body a{ text-decoration:none; } h1 , h2 , h3 , h4 , h5 , h6 { font-family:Verdana, Arial, Helvetica, sans-serif; font-weight : normal; } .head, .headbox , .dynabox , a.leftmenu , a.topmenu { margin-left: 8px; font-weight : bold; text-decoration : none; font-size:12px; font-family:Verdana, Arial, Helvetica, sans-serif; } a {color : #000000; } .body a:hover, .dynabox .headbox a:hover {color : #ffffff; } .pos0 {color : #000000; } .mainbox , .dynabox , a.leftmenu:link , a.leftmenu:visited {color : #ffffff; } .pos2 , .topnav , a.leftmenu:hover {background-color : #333; border : 1px solid #444; } .neg0 {background-color : #000000; } .neg1 , a.topmenu:hover { color : #ffffff; border : #000000; } .neg2 , .headbox , a.topmenu:link , a.topmenu:visited {color : #ffffff; border : #000000; } .headbox{margin-bottom:0px;} a.leftmenu:link { display : block; padding-top : 2px; padding-right : 2px; padding-bottom : 2px; padding-left : 2px; border-style : solid; border-top-width : 0; border-right-width : 1px; border-bottom-width : 1px; border-left-width : 1px; width : 145px; font-weight:normal; text-align : left; font-weight:bold; } .msg{ padding:5px; background:#E8ED87; border:#FC0 1px solid; color:#000000; font-size: 12px; } a.leftmenu:hover { display : block; padding-top : 2px; padding-right : 2px; padding-bottom : 2px; padding-left : 2px; border-style : solid; border-top-width : 0; border-right-width : 1px; border-bottom-width : 1px; border-left-width : 1px; width : 145px; font-weight : bold; text-align : left; background-color:#2E2E2E; color:#FFFFFF; } a.leftmenu:visited { display : block; padding-top : 2px; padding-right : 2px; padding-bottom : 2px; padding-left : 2px; border-style : solid; border-top-width : 0; border-right-width : 1px; border-bottom-width : 1px; border-left-width : 1px; width : 145px; font-weight : normal; text-align : left; } a.topmenu:link { display : inline; padding-top : 5px; padding-right : 0; padding-bottom : 5px; padding-left : 0; border-style : solid; border-top-width : 0; border-right-width : 0; border-bottom-width : 0; border-left-width : 1px; text-align : center; } a.topmenu:hover { background-color : #4d75a0; display : inline; padding-top : 5px; padding-right : 0; padding-bottom : 5px; padding-left : 0; border-style : solid; border-top-width : 0; border-right-width : 0; border-bottom-width : 0; border-left-width : 1px; text-align : center; } a.topmenu:visited { display : inline; padding-top : 5px; padding-right : 0; padding-bottom : 5px; padding-left : 0; border-style : solid; border-top-width : 0; border-right-width : 0; border-bottom-width : 0; border-left-width : 1px; text-align : center; } .headbox { background-color: #111; border: 1px solid #444; padding: 5px; color: #ddd; display : block; padding: 5; width : 139px; text-align : left; } .topbox { margin-left: 8px; margin-right: 8px; color: #ffffff; border: 1px solid #333; background-color: #000000; padding-right : 5px; padding-bottom : 0; } .topnav { border : solid ; border-width : 0 1px 1px; padding-top : 3px; padding-bottom : 0; } .mainbox { padding-top : 5px; padding-left : 5px; padding-right : 5px; padding-bottom : 5px; } .mainbox p a { font-weight : bold; font-size : 90%; } .dynabox { text-align : center; } .dynabox .headbox { border-style : dashed; border-top-style : solid; border-right-width : 0; border-left-width : 0; padding-top : 3px; padding-left : 0; padding-right : 0; padding-bottom : 3px; } .dynacontent { padding-top : 3px; padding-left : 5px; padding-right : 5px; padding-bottom : 3px; text-align : left; font-size:12px; font-weight : normal; } a{ color: #FFCC00; } a:hover{ color: #FFFF33; }[/css] Quote
Spudinski Posted March 11, 2012 Posted March 11, 2012 Three letters: F12 Though, I'd suggest optimizing that CSS first: it would make life a lot easier. Quote
Recommended Posts
Join the conversation
You can post now and register later. If you have an account, sign in now to post with your account.